comparison pidgin/Makefile.mingw @ 29819:10bf97a36be0

propagate from branch 'im.pidgin.pidgin' (head 96b27a20c7250b87761a8bd4f5540bf1fa32b6f4) to branch 'im.pidgin.cpw.malu.ft_thumbnails' (head 230fd6c21fdf1ed459a653bcd9808880a36204c3)
author Marcus Lundblad <ml@update.uu.se>
date Tue, 09 Mar 2010 21:41:55 +0000
parents b248178bc7b0
children be6df97a8c4e
comparison
equal deleted inserted replaced
29818:fd354d0bfbc0 29819:10bf97a36be0
6 6
7 PIDGIN_TREE_TOP := .. 7 PIDGIN_TREE_TOP := ..
8 include $(PIDGIN_TREE_TOP)/libpurple/win32/global.mak 8 include $(PIDGIN_TREE_TOP)/libpurple/win32/global.mak
9 9
10 DEFINES := $(subst -DWIN32_LEAN_AND_MEAN,,$(DEFINES)) 10 DEFINES := $(subst -DWIN32_LEAN_AND_MEAN,,$(DEFINES))
11
12 NEEDED_DLLS = $(GTKSPELL_TOP)/gtkspell/libgtkspell.dll
13 11
14 ## 12 ##
15 ## VARIABLE DEFINITIONS 13 ## VARIABLE DEFINITIONS
16 ## 14 ##
17 EXE_TARGET := pidgin 15 EXE_TARGET := pidgin
41 -I$(GTK_TOP)/include/gtk-2.0 \ 39 -I$(GTK_TOP)/include/gtk-2.0 \
42 -I$(GTK_TOP)/include/pango-1.0 \ 40 -I$(GTK_TOP)/include/pango-1.0 \
43 -I$(GTK_TOP)/include/atk-1.0 \ 41 -I$(GTK_TOP)/include/atk-1.0 \
44 -I$(GTK_TOP)/include/cairo \ 42 -I$(GTK_TOP)/include/cairo \
45 -I$(GTK_TOP)/lib/gtk-2.0/include \ 43 -I$(GTK_TOP)/lib/gtk-2.0/include \
46 -I$(GTKSPELL_TOP) \ 44 -I$(GTKSPELL_TOP)/include/gtkspell-2.0
47 -I$(ASPELL_TOP)/include
48 45
49 LIB_PATHS += -L$(GTK_TOP)/lib \ 46 LIB_PATHS += -L$(GTK_TOP)/lib \
50 -L$(PURPLE_TOP) \ 47 -L$(PURPLE_TOP) \
51 -L$(PIDGIN_TOP) \ 48 -L$(PIDGIN_TOP) \
52 -L$(PIDGIN_IDLETRACK_TOP) \ 49 -L$(PIDGIN_IDLETRACK_TOP)
53 -L$(ASPELL_TOP)/lib
54 50
55 ## 51 ##
56 ## SOURCES, OBJECTS 52 ## SOURCES, OBJECTS
57 ## 53 ##
58 PIDGIN_C_SRC = \ 54 PIDGIN_C_SRC = \
149 -e 's/@ORIGINAL_FILENAME@/$(EXE_NAME)/' \ 145 -e 's/@ORIGINAL_FILENAME@/$(EXE_NAME)/' \
150 $@.in > $@ 146 $@.in > $@
151 147
152 install_shallow: $(PIDGIN_INSTALL_DIR) $(EXE_TARGET).exe $(PIDGIN_TARGET).dll 148 install_shallow: $(PIDGIN_INSTALL_DIR) $(EXE_TARGET).exe $(PIDGIN_TARGET).dll
153 cp $(EXE_TARGET).exe $(PIDGIN_TARGET).dll $(PIDGIN_INSTALL_DIR) 149 cp $(EXE_TARGET).exe $(PIDGIN_TARGET).dll $(PIDGIN_INSTALL_DIR)
154 cp $(NEEDED_DLLS) $(PIDGIN_INSTALL_DIR)
155 150
156 install: install_shallow all 151 install: install_shallow all
157 $(MAKE) -C $(PIDGIN_PLUGINS_TOP) -f $(MINGW_MAKEFILE) install 152 $(MAKE) -C $(PIDGIN_PLUGINS_TOP) -f $(MINGW_MAKEFILE) install
158 $(MAKE) -C $(PIDGIN_PIXMAPS_TOP) -f $(MINGW_MAKEFILE) install 153 $(MAKE) -C $(PIDGIN_PIXMAPS_TOP) -f $(MINGW_MAKEFILE) install
159 $(MAKE) -C $(PIDGIN_IDLETRACK_TOP) -f $(MINGW_MAKEFILE) install 154 $(MAKE) -C $(PIDGIN_IDLETRACK_TOP) -f $(MINGW_MAKEFILE) install